#c571f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c571f9 is composed of 77.3% red, 44.3%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.9% cyan, 54.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 277.1 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 71%. #c571f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e2ff with #8b00f3.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#c571f9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c571f9 has RGB values of R:197, G:113,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 12939769.

Shades and Tints of #c571f9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050009 is the darkest color, while #fbf5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#c571f9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b0ba is the less saturated color, while #c66bff is the most saturated one.
